Why Salesforce CRM is the Ultimate Game-Changer: A Personal Perspective on Business Software Selection

Shraddha Kulkarni
Just Eat Takeaway-tech
4 min readMay 8, 2024

In today’s fast-paced world of business and technology, organisations often go into a dilemma while making a crucial choice: should they invest in an enterprise platform like Salesforce CRM, or venture into custom development for building something specific which fulfils their business needs? This article explores the complex world of software selection, benefits of investing in Salesforce CRM vs doing the custom development.

In Just Eat Takeaway.com (JET) we use Salesforce for various things like sales, onboarding, incident management etc. I am a passionate advocate of Salesforce because I believe that it’s benefits outweigh those of other CRM systems on the market, and it has been a key component of our success.

Why invest in Salesforce CRM?

Salesforce CRM can be used as your Platform as a Service (PaaS) or Software as a Service (SaaS) that eliminates complexity of evaluating, purchasing, configuring, building and managing custom software and hardware. Furthermore, this can serve as a catalyst for communicating the Single Source of Truth of data to other systems, which is often the most challenging aspect of a business process. Using Salesforce CRM has dual advantages — technical and business.

Let’s look at the advantages for the technical team.

Speed — Developers can customise the pre-built processes on Salesforce CRM with point-and-click, define workflows using drag-and-drop components. They get access to code libraries, pre-built functions, templates, standard reports, charts and many more things like pre-integrated apps from Appexchange. So the speed to release the developed feature is faster.

Cost — Upfront costs are reduced, since there’s no time and money to be invested in infrastructure setup like servers, database, before you begin developing. Using a platform like Salesforce also helps with the standardisation and consolidation of resources, version history. Since it is cloud-based, developers can deliver software applications over the internet using remote servers, which drastically reduces the deploying cost. Capital costs are completely eliminated, which are usually tied up in depreciating IT assets like hardware, infrastructure etc.

Expertise — Access to self-paced learning material, resources, trailheads, hands-on challenges, global communities inspire every individual to skill up for the future and learn new things from anywhere(without any infrastructure setup).

Now that technically it is convincing that it is going to be easier to work on Salesforce CRM as a platform, let’s understand the benefits for business users.

Implementation Time and Deployment : The Salesforce platform enables us to build our solution by customising some out-of-the-box components, using custom settings, global picklists, pre-built functions, which makes the implementation process faster and easier.

It is implicit that businesses evolve, and so the processes too. In such cases, making those changes in the system is easily possible. On the other hand, custom development requires longer implementation time, an army of developers including backend, frontend and UI/UX resources.

Flexibility and Scalability : Unlike custom software with backend and frontend engineers, we can customise the salesforce platform with 80% no-code and 20% coding functionality, which helps us scale this faster and smoother. The platform can adapt to changing needs of the business, while custom development provides unparalleled flexibility as solutions are built from the ground.

Integration Capabilities: Salesforce CRM has extensive integration capabilities with a wide range of third party applications, providing a cohesive ecosystem. In contrast, custom development integration capabilities depend on the team’s technical skills and may require additional efforts to build connections with third party apps.

Maintenance and Updates: Being an enterprise software, Salesforce ensures that the platform is up-to-date with the latest features and security patches. All the users benefit from periodic upgrades, security enhancements and continuous improvements which saves time and cost as compared to custom development.

Training and Skill Set: Salesforce and its intuitive user interface, pre-built features, and trailheads facilitate business users to prepare outstanding SOPs (standard operating procedures), user manuals, in-app guidance. On the other hand, custom development emphasises on coding, programming and changing even a layout of the page from vertical to horizontal requires frontend, backend, UI/UX resources, so creating user manual or guided tour of an application is not as easy as it is with an intuitive UI like Salesforce.

Cost-Consideration : While Salesforce CRM has a subscription model, initial investment can be lower or higher depending upon the number of users. However, when you buy salesforce, you do not just purchase a licence but you become part of a whole ecosystem which gives you exposure to the new technological features and pre-built innovation. E.g. Generative AI, Data cloud, GPT, Einstein etc. so in short you invest in an enterprise platform which can run the show for the long term.

In conclusion, while custom development offers tailored solutions, it certainly comes with challenges such as time implications and overall implementation cost considerations, technical resources etc. On the other hand, Salesforce, with its comprehensive CRM functionality, cloud based accessibility, scalability, customisation capability, proves as a compelling investment for such complex and ever evolving business requirements..

Salesforce excels due to its comprehensive CRM capabilities, strong scalability and extensive ecosystem of sales, service, marketing, analytics and data clouds, making it ideal for businesses of all sizes and all nature.

I feel the best and smartest decision we made to fulfil dynamic requirements of our business is to invest and use the platform — Salesforce.

Want to come work with us at Just Eat Takeaway.com? Check out our open roles.

--

--